easyui datagrid 怎么去除单击行选中事件
解决思路为,用一个标识变量来保存是否点击了单元格,如果点击了单元格则此操作不是通过复选框操作的,标识设为false。在选中和取消选中事件中判断操作来源,即IsCheckFlag的值。如果为false,选中操作执行取消选中,取消选中操作执行选中。执行之前默认把标识值设为默认值,如果是复选框操作,是不触发 on...
jquery easyui中datagrid怎样实现某一行被选中之后,不能再选中...
singleSelect属性设置为 true,则只允许选中一行。
jquery easyui datagrid 加载成功,选中某一行
1.首先你需要设置datagrid的onLoadSuccess$('#dg').datagrid({onLoadSuccess : function(data){ $('#dg').datagrid('selectRow',3);}});2.onLoadSuccess如果是通过 data-options的方式设置的没问题,如果通过js脚本设置的话,需要保证在loadData之前绑定这个事件函数,类似下面这样$('#dg').datagri...
easyui datagrid 怎么去除单击行选中事件
checkOnSelect 如果为true,当用户点击行的时候该复选框就会被选中或取消选中。如果为false,当用户仅在点击该复选框的时候才会呗选中或取消。selectOnCheck 如果为true,单击复选框将永远选择行。如果为false,选择行将不选中复选框。
easyui datagrid 删除多行? 每删一行,行号就会发生变化,如何通过id删 ...
做自己做的系统也是通过选择某一行根据这一行信息的id对数据库进行删除操作的,基本代码如下:function del(){ var row = $('#list').datagrid('getSelected');if(row){ .messager.confirm('提示', '你确定删除此条记录吗?', function(r){ if (r){ location.href = '__URL__\/del\/id\/...
easyui datagrid列设置checkbox,并能获取选中的值?如图
'Name'},{field:'selected',title:'Selected',checkbox:true},]],toolbar: [{ text: 'Get Selected',iconCls: 'icon-search',handler: function(){ var rows = $('#dg').datagrid('getChecked');alert(rows.length+' rows are selected.');\/\/ 这里可以处理选中行的数据 } }]});...
求教一个easyui的问题 datagrid中怎么加复选框
1、在创建的web项目新建静态页面,并将EasyUI核心CSS和JavaScript文件,注意文件引入的先后顺序。2、在body插入树形结构数据,设置树容器ID,这里利用的是树的种类来作为树的数据源。3、为了使单选树改成复选树,需要设置tree的属性checkbox为true,表示可以多选。4、在tree控件下方插入一个按钮,使用点击...
easyUI中的datagrid控件怎样获取某一行中的数据
var rows=$('#dg').datagrid('getRows');\/\/获取所有当前加载的数据行 var row2=rows[1];\/\/\/
求教大神,jquery easyui中$('#table').datagrid('options').queryPara...
$('#table').datagrid('options').queryParams这句话就是去取到option对象里面的queryParams属性的值;如上面的例子,那么queryParams属性值就是param这个对象;queryParams属性的意思是---当请求远程数据时,发送的额外参数。额外参数,就是你url请求里面需要添加的参数;Are you clear?! 追问 奥,大侠,网上哪有这方面好的...
EASYUI-DATAGRID表格选中字体变颜色
('#dg').datagrid({rowStyler: function(index,row){if (选中记录){return 'color:red;';}}});之前写过,忘了-。- api上就有